pay off

What does the phrasal verb “pay off” mean? Explore the meaning and usage of the phrasal verb “pay off“, illustrated with examples:

Definition

1. To become worthwhile.
2. To pay back the entirety of a loan.

Example(s)

1. Her studies paid off when she was appointed the head of a famous company.
2. The loan will be paid off in eight years.
